  4. Number Names 20 Multiples Larger numbers 20,40,60,80 etc Factors Smaller Numbers 1,2,4,5,10,20 Square Numbers Number x itself = square number Prime Numbers Only 2 numbers go into it 1 and the number itself Eg 2,3,5,7,11

  5. Number Words ˖ x Add Find the sum of Total ˗ Times Multiply Find the product Subtract Take away Differ Find the difference

  6. Averages – the Median A Put in order, pick out the middle one D N E I M

  7. Averages – the Mean MEAN MEAN Add the numbers, then divide by how many there are

  9. AREA Split into rectangles Area of rectangle = length x width Add areas together

  10. ESTIMATE OF THE MEAN • 2 extra columns • Use mid point of groups • Mid point x frequency • Big total divided by little total

  11. SCATTER DIAGRAMS • Plot the points • Line of best fit • Positive and negative correlation

  12. CIRCLES Area = pi x rad2 Circumference = pi x diameter Leave in terms of pi means treat pi as a letter

  13. PYTHAGORAS • TAKE THE 2 NUMBERS • SQUARE • SQUARE • ADD OR SUBTRACT • SQUARE ROOT

  14. FREQUENCY DIAGRAMS Frequency polygon = join midpoints of bar chart Frequency diagram = bar chart

  15. CURVED AREAS Count all the squares inside the shape. Include the ones on the edge that are half or more inside

  16. BEARINGS ANGLE MEASURED FROM THE NORTH LINE (North line must be on zero degrees on a protractor) MEASURED IN A CLOCKWISE DIRECTION MUST BE WRITTEN AS THREE FIGURES Find the bearing of B from A 054° N B A
